The Sri Lanka Scout Association (SLSA) has stepped up to support communities affected by the recent Ditwah cyclone, distributing school books to 1,400 Scouts, shoes to 1,000 Scouts, and providing financial assistance to 21 Scout Leaders for home repairs and electricity restoration. Immediately after the cyclone, over 15,000 families received essential items, including dry rations, cleaning supplies, sanitary products, clothing, and blankets.

Sri Lankan born Professor Nishan Canagarajah, President and Vice-Chancellor of University of Leicester has been knighted in the 2026 King’s New Year Honours for his inestimable contribution to higher education, particularly in championing inclusion.

A lawyer practicing and residing in Kandy has filed a Fundamental Rights petition before the Supreme Court, alleging failures by the President, the Cabinet of Ministers and several state authorities to take timely and coordinated action to mitigate the impact of Cyclonic Storm ‘Ditwah’ despite having prior notice of the impending disaster.
